Transaction 6628d63562cc9a9526aff169a239d85af51f608e44b1383246f47832a4e0f16f
1 Input
2 Outputs
- 6628d63562cc9a9526aff169a239d85af51f608e44b1383246f47832a4e0f16f:0
- 6628d63562cc9a9526aff169a239d85af51f608e44b1383246f47832a4e0f16f:1
value 138037
address 1FvMcNUzdi4PtYyNGpGBhbjxWCmwCu3inV
value 331719
address 1BrheKpACpKY4nLZNKmgCpPDMC2qmS8xrq